Immerse yourself in the best of Irish contemporary creativity at the Ballymaloe Grainstore this summer. Irish Design Works 2026 returns for a three-week exhibition showcasing the work of Ireland's most prestigious designers and makers.
Whether you are an interior design enthusiast, a collector, or appreciate fine craftsmanship, this exhibition offers a unique opportunity to experience authentic, handcrafted pieces. The showcase features a diverse range of disciplines, including bespoke furniture, contemporary lighting, collectable ceramics, artisan leather bags and sculptural works in glass, willow, wood and metal.
The 2026 lineup features Alan Horgan Studio, Ann McBride Ceramics, Alison Byrne Glass, Daniel Gill Furniture, Eirlume Studio, Elements of Action, Esker Design, Garvan de Bruir Leather, Gabriel Furniture, Glasshammer Studios, Hanna Van Aelst, Laura O'Hagan Ceramics, Monica Fergus Ceramics, Shane Holland Design, Shane Tubrid Furniture, Stephen O'Briain Furniture, Studio Harris and Studio Kinnard. Together, these makers demonstrate the remarkable breadth and quality of contemporary Irish design.
Drop in to enjoy exceptional designs, to meet select makers at weekends or to acquire a unique heirloom piece that you will cherish for a lifetime.
